About Lena Jonsson

Lena Jonsson matters for her ability to breathe new life into traditional folk music, drawing on its rich tapestry while infusing it with contemporary sensibilities.
Her work resonates not just within the folk community but also reaches beyond, inviting listeners to reflect on the stories and emotions that have shaped cultural narratives through generations.

By bridging the past and present, she cultivates a space where tradition feels relevant and alive. Jonsson's approach is characterized by her delicate interplay of instrumentation and voice, often employing a minimalist aesthetic that allows each note to resonate fully. This intentional simplicity creates an intimate atmosphere, encouraging connection with her audience as they engage with the music’s roots. She crafts soundscapes that evoke a deep sense of place, using traditional melodic structures as a foundation for exploration and innovation. In her songwriting, Jonsson frequently explores themes of nature, memory, and human experience, often weaving personal reflection with broader societal observations. Her lyrical voice balances sincerity with an understated irony, creating layers of meaning that invite listeners to contemplate their own narratives within the larger context of shared experiences. The tone tends to be introspective yet accessible, striking a chord that feels both timeless and immediate.
